Justin Herold capped a career as one of Sonoma State’s all-time best basketball players with his selection to the 2014 All-California Collegiate Athletic Association men’s second team.
    The former Maria Carrillo High School standout led Sonoma State in scoring and rebounding — averaging 14 points and 6 rebounds — on the season. Herold also topped the Seawolves in blocks and steals.
    A forward-center, Herold’s rebounding total tied for eighth in the CCAA and he was second in conference shooting percentage.
    Joining the Seawolves as a sophomore, Herold was All-CCAA First Team that season and also the conference’s Newcomer of the Year.
    Herold was a three-year starter who steadily climbed the program’s record books. He finished second on the career field goal percentage list, fourth in blocks, seventh in rebounds, and is No. 14 on the program’s all-time scoring list.
